How to pronounce:
world
Definition:
(nou) everything that exists anywhere (nou) people in general; especially a distinctive group of people with some shared interest (nou) all of your experiences that determine how things appear to you (nou) the 3rd planet from the sun; the planet we live on (nou) people in general considered as a whole (nou) a part of the earth that can be considered separately (nou) the concerns of this life as distinguished from heaven and the afterlife (nou) all of the living human inhabitants of the earth
Phonetic Transcription:
wɜːld
